In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ding WA4 2QW,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.3%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.
| 2011 | 2021 | 10y change (pp) | UK Average | postcode vs UK (pp) |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Female | 56.6% | 53.3% | -3.3% | 51.0% | 2.3% |
| Male | 43.4% | 46.7% | 3.3% | 49.0% | -2.3% |
